Phone Bluetooth basic
You can connect your phone to Bluetooth earbuds, speakers, car systems,
or share data from your phone to other devices via Bluetooth.
We will introduce the following Bluetooth functions of your phone: ① turn on or turn
Bluetooth; ② edit Bluetooth device's name; ③ pair Bluetooth devices; ④ transfer via
Bluetooth; ⑤ unpair devices.

Change the name of the Bluetooth device
1
Go to the settings screen for Bluetooth and enable Bluetooth.
2
Tap Device name, enter the new name, and tap OK.
Pair with a Bluetooth Device
1
Enable Bluetooth on the target device and set it to discoverable. For detailed
instructions, refer to the device's user guide.
2
From your phone, access the Bluetooth settings screen, and enable Bluetooth to have
your phone automatically search for nearby Bluetooth devices.
3
From the list of Available devices, select the one you want to pair your phone with, and
follow the onscreen instructions to complete pairing.
On the Bluetooth settings screen, touch to view tips for connecting various Bluetooth
devices.
